| Description | There are seven printed sheets of song lyrics, which had once been folded into a small bundle, with a wrapper on which is a docket written by James Watt jr. together with a pen and ink drawing, possibly of machinery on the reverse. The songs have the following titles:
The trumpet of liberty The brave English jury Three times three O'er the vine-cover'd hills Glee The birth- day of liberty Unfold, Father Time
These might be the songs referred to in the letter to James Watt jr. from C. Este, (London), 6 November [1796], which mentions that he will give James Watt jr. the printed songs at Saturday's dinner. [see MS 3219/6/2/E14] |
